The Importance of Bifidobacteria

Bifidobacteria are a genus of beneficial bacteria that reside primarily in your large intestine. These microorganisms play a crucial role in maintaining a healthy gut environment by helping to digest fiber and complex carbohydrates that your body cannot break down on its own. In the process, they produce important short-chain fatty acids (SCFAs), such as acetate, which nourish the gut lining and support overall immune function. A decline in bifidobacteria can lead to an imbalance in the gut microbiome, known as dysbiosis, which is associated with various health problems, from digestive issues to weakened immunity. Fortunately, you can take several steps to replenish and encourage the growth of these helpful bacteria.

Dietary Strategies: Probiotics and Prebiotics

Diet is the most direct and effective tool for influencing your gut microbiome. A two-pronged approach, focusing on both probiotics (introducing new bacteria) and prebiotics (feeding existing bacteria), is ideal for a thriving population of bifidobacteria.

Incorporating Probiotic-Rich Foods

Probiotic foods contain live and active cultures of beneficial bacteria that can help colonize your gut. Including these in your regular diet is a delicious way to boost your bifidobacteria counts.

  • Yogurt and Kefir: These fermented dairy products are excellent sources of Bifidobacterium strains, along with other beneficial bacteria like Lactobacillus. Always check the label for "live and active cultures" and opt for low-sugar varieties to avoid feeding less desirable microbes.
  • Fermented Vegetables: Sauerkraut, kimchi, and pickles that have been fermented (not just pickled in vinegar) contain a wealth of live cultures. Look for products in the refrigerated section to ensure the bacteria are still viable.
  • Miso and Tempeh: These fermented soy products are staples in many Asian cuisines and provide a good source of probiotics, particularly strains like Bifidobacterium.

Feeding with Prebiotic Foods

Prebiotics are non-digestible fibers that selectively feed beneficial gut bacteria, including bifidobacteria. By providing them with their favorite fuel, you create an optimal environment for them to flourish.

  • Garlic and Onions: These alliums contain inulin and fructans, which are powerful prebiotics.
  • Asparagus and Leeks: Similarly to garlic and onions, these vegetables are rich in prebiotic fibers that specifically support bifidobacteria growth.
  • Bananas: Especially slightly underripe ones, contain resistant starch that acts as a prebiotic.
  • Jerusalem Artichokes: A fantastic source of inulin, a type of prebiotic fiber.
  • Oats and Barley: Whole grains like oats contain beta-glucan, a soluble fiber that ferments in the gut and supports beneficial bacteria.

The Role of Probiotic and Prebiotic Supplements

For those seeking more targeted or potent support, supplements offer a reliable option. Probiotic supplements deliver specific strains of bacteria directly to the gut, while prebiotic supplements provide a concentrated dose of fiber to feed them.

  • Targeted Probiotics: Many supplements contain specific strains of Bifidobacterium, such as B. lactis BB-12 or B. longum 35624, which have been clinically studied for various benefits, including digestive health and mood regulation. It is important to choose a high-quality product from a reputable manufacturer to ensure viability and potency.
  • Prebiotic Supplements: For those who struggle to consume enough prebiotic-rich foods, supplements containing ingredients like inulin, xylooligosaccharides (XOS), or fructo-oligosaccharides (FOS) can be beneficial. XOS, for instance, has been shown to significantly increase bifidobacteria populations even at low doses.

Lifestyle Changes to Nurture Your Microbiome

Beyond what you eat, several lifestyle factors profoundly affect the balance of your gut bacteria.

  • Regular Exercise: Consistent physical activity is linked to a more diverse and healthier gut microbiome, including higher levels of beneficial bacteria like bifidobacteria.
  • Stress Management: Chronic stress can negatively impact your gut bacteria composition via the gut-brain axis. Practicing stress-reducing activities like meditation, yoga, or spending time in nature can help maintain a balanced microbiome.
  • Adequate Sleep: Disrupted sleep patterns can negatively affect gut bacteria diversity. Aim for 7-9 hours of quality sleep per night to support a healthy microbial ecosystem.
  • Limit Antibiotic Use: Antibiotics can indiscriminately wipe out both harmful and beneficial bacteria. Use them only when absolutely necessary and under a doctor's guidance. Consider taking a quality probiotic after a course of antibiotics to help restore the gut flora.
